Adrenalinic Duel with some hidden content :)

LMB to throw knives
RMB or SHIFT to dash
Arrows or WASD to MOVE

Your enemy has a powerful coat, that restores his health when he touches you AND ACCELERATES TIME in dependence of his HP.

But your knives return into your pocket each time, when you hit that bastard.

I agree that the game is fairly hard, even on the easiest setting. I think one main issue with the game is the green resource bar. It seems (from what I could tell) that both throwing your knife and dashing used the same resource, which is pretty limited already just trying to throw your knife. Even without dashing, I found that I couldn't throw knives as often as I wanted to, even if I had pretty good accuracy with them! Using any dashes at all seems to not only limit your ability to attack, but also only dodges one of the enemy's pass-bys. The speed at which you regenerate your green bar doesn't seem to match the enemy's movement speed.

I think some playtesting (and getting other people to playtest!!) and balancing would have done wonders for this game. That said, I did very much enjoy the main mechanic of throwing knives. I like that you only punished the player with a lost knife if they missed :b
